#342188 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#342188 is composed of 20.4% red, 12.9%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.8% cyan, 75.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 251.1 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 33.1%. #342188 color hex could be obtained by blending #6842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#342188 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#342188 has RGB values of R:52, G:33,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3416456.

Shades and Tints of #342188
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04020a is the darkest color, while #faf9fe is the lightest one.
